Navigating Pilsen Construction Standards

Housing ArchetypeCommon Structural VulnerabilityMaya’s Localized Remediation Strategy
Historic Baroque Brick 2-Flats & 3-FlatsBowing common-brick side walls, moisture deterioration in masonry framing pockets, and uninsulated wall cavities.Steel I-beam structural insertions, joist pocket remediation, masonry tie reinforcements, and moisture-managed insulation updates.
Raised or Sunken Workers’ CottagesFoundation shifting due to raised city street grades, wet basement framing, and inadequate 60-amp electrical lines.Underpinning foundation masonry, implementing sub-slab drain tile systems, and installing comprehensive 200-amp service overhauls.
Industrial Lofts & Multi-Unit CondosOutdated timber-frame wear, builder-grade interior configurations, and aging sound or fire separation barriers.Code-compliant fire-rated drywall assemblies, premium space re-configurations, acoustic insulation, and luxury finish upgrades.

Pilsen Remodeling FAQs

How does Pilsen's historic landmark status affect my remodeling project?

If your property sits within the Pilsen Historic Landmark District, any exterior changes visible from the street must be reviewed and approved by the Commission on Chicago Landmarks.

Interior renovations do not typically require landmark oversight, but they still require standard permit approval from the Chicago Department of Buildings (DOB). Maya Construction Group handles all structural submissions and permit coordination for you.

What is the cost and scope for a structural renovation or addition in Pilsen?

Due to dense neighborhood lots and historic preservation guidelines, extensive structural renovations, open-concept conversions, or additions generally range from $110,000 to $400,000+.

Remediation work on sunken workers' cottages or completing structural foundation upgrades typically scales between $45,000 and $95,000+, depending directly on the soil conditions and structural leveling needs.

How much does a custom kitchen or bathroom remodel cost in Pilsen?

Modernizing kitchens or baths in historic multi-flats usually involves removing load-bearing partitions, reinforcing old ceiling joists with steel headers, and completely updating aging plumbing and electrical infrastructure.

High-end kitchen and primary bathroom transformations typically range from $25,000 to $95,000, based on materials and structural layout adjustments.
